body {
	margin-left: 0px;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	FONT-FAMILY: Verdana, Arial, Helvetica, Sans-Serif;
	font-size: 70%;
	background: #C8E3F1 url(images/bg_darkblue.png) repeat-x top;
}

.tdBotton{
	font-size: 8pt; 
	color: #FFFFFF;
}
.tdOfferNegrita{
	font-size: 8pt; 
	font-weight:bold;
}

.tdInnerTitle
{
	BACKGROUND-COLOR: #330099;
	font-weight: bold;
	COLOR: #ffff00;
	height: 18px;
}
input.btn
{
	background-color : #cccccc;
	BACKGROUND-IMAGE: none;
	BACKGROUND-REPEAT: repeat;
	COLOR: black;
	FONT-FAMILY: Tahoma, Georgia, "Times New Roman", Times, serif;
	FONT-SIZE: 10px;
	FONT-STYLE: normal;
	FONT-VARIANT: normal
}
.tdSeparator
{
	BACKGROUND-COLOR: #FFFFFF;
	height: 1px;
}

.tdboxdiv
{
	FONT-WEIGHT: bold; FONT-SIZE: 10pt; COLOR: #333399
}

.tdMessage
{
	FONT-WEIGHT: bold;
	COLOR: #000099;
	BACKGROUND-COLOR: #dcdcdc;		
}

.modalBackground
{
	background: #000000;
	BACKGROUND-COLOR:Black;
	filter: alpha(opacity=70);
	opacity: 0.7;
}
.content_faded {filter:alpha(opacity=70); -moz-opacity:.50; opacity:0.7; background-color: Gray; z-index:2; position:absolute; left:0px; top:0px; width: 100%; height:100%;}

.tdInnerDiv
{
	BACKGROUND-COLOR:#F7F6F3;
	COLOR:Black;
	font-weight:normal;
	height: 18px;
	text-align:center;
	border-width:thin;
	border-left-color: Silver;
	border-bottom-color: Silver;
	border-top-style: solid;
	border-top-color:Silver;
	border-right-style: solid;
	border-left-style: solid;
	border-right-color: Silver;
	border-bottom-style: solid;	
}